Dental care is a significant expense for many seniors. Without adequate coverage, even routine procedures can be financially burdensome. A study found that nearly 1 in 5 seniors in the US (aged 65-74) forgo dental care due to cost concerns. This highlights the pressing need for affordable senior dental plans that cater to this age group's unique needs.

A dental savings plan is a membership-based program that offers discounted rates for dental services, whereas traditional dental insurance plans cover a portion of the costs. Membership fees vary, and not all plans are accepted by all dentists.

The US is experiencing a significant shift in demographics, with the 65+ population projected to grow to 19% by 2030. This growth, combined with the escalating cost of healthcare, has led to increased interest in affordable senior dental plans. As a result, insurance companies and government programs are working to develop more affordable and comprehensive dental coverage options.
